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,347,781,364
Lastest Block:
2,002,021
Utxos:
1,982,827
Nodes:
308
OmniXEP Contracts:
281
Block details
[STAKE]
16/07/2022 07:22:56 UTC
Txid
c4d5b1350f4939ee32cc9f7770cae3e10d9d1d54412b9ae287f482d73a26a37c
Block
611,732
Block hash
7808450f24599c380294d8480fcc0a17a9abd42b019a888775802822f5aa52fc
Stake amount
1,073.78777482 XEP
Sender
ep1qymjhjv4qqaucqlf3eladtdzd6ked8zve3szaqs
Recipient
ep1qzeffx653rr9nzudadmla0nlwvr0jjzld09dxsp
(21,530,416.37557703 XEP)